Steinmandl
Steinmandl is a peak in Schoppernau, Bregenz District, Vorarlberg and has an elevation of 1,981 metres. Steinmandl is situated nearby to the locality Hochgerach, as well as near the hamlet Ifersguntalpe.Photo: Kauk0r, CC BY-SA 3.0.
- Type: Peak with an elevation of 1,981 metres
- Description: subpeak of Grünhorn in the Allgäu Alps in Vorarlberg, Austria
- Also known as: “Steinmanndl” and “Steinmännle”
